Understanding Types of Car Keys
Before diving into the replacement process, it is important to comprehend the different car key types available:
Car Key TypeDescriptionReplacement ComplexityExpense RangeStandard KeyFundamental, metal keys without electronic functions.Low₤ 5 - ₤ 30Transponder KeyKeys with ingrained chips that communicate with the vehicle.Moderate₤ 50 - ₤ 150Key Fob/ Smart KeyAdvanced keys that allow keyless entry and start functions, typically geared up with remotes.High₤ 150 - ₤ 500Valet KeyA streamlined variation of a key that permits restricted access to the vehicle.Moderate₤ 50 - ₤ 100Factors to Consider When Replacing Lost Car Keys
When faced with the regrettable situation of losing car keys, a number of factors will influence the replacement process:

Type of Key: The more advanced the key (such as fobs or transponder keys), the more complicated and pricey the replacement may be.

Vehicle Make and Model: Replacement expenses and techniques can vary substantially based upon the car's brand name, model, and year.

Accessibility of Spare Keys: If a spare key exists, duplication can be a more uncomplicated and cheaper alternative.

Area of Replacement: Deciding whether to approach a car dealership, locksmith professional, or auto shop can affect both expense and time.

Cost: The range of expenses for key replacement can be significant, with some approaches showing to be more cost-effective than others.
Methods for Replacing Lost Car Keys
There are several methods one can pursue in changing lost car keys, from DIY services to professional services.
1. Professional Locksmith Services
A professional locksmith can provide a quick and frequently more cost-effective option for changing lost keys. They normally offer the following services:
Key Duplication: If a spare key is readily available, a locksmith professional can quickly replicate it.Reprogramming: For keys that have transponder functions, locksmiths can frequently reprogram existing keys and fobs.Cutting New Keys: A locksmith professional can create a brand-new key from the vehicle's lock, admitted is readily available.2. Car Dealerships
Visiting a car dealership is another common choice for key replacement, especially for innovative keys.
Factory Replacement: Dealerships have access to manufacturer-specific key codes, permitting them to make a precise replica.More Expensive: This approach is generally the most costly however might be essential for particular makes or designs.3. DIY Solutions
For individuals comfortable taking on an obstacle, some DIY techniques might work depending upon the circumstance.
Key Programming Kits: Some online resources and packages permit owners to program spare keys themselves, particularly for specific designs.Short-term Solutions: In emergency situations, developing makeshift keys or hot-wiring may work for older models however is typically not recommended due to legality and damage risks.4. Insurance coverage Options
Some auto insurance coverage policies cover key replacement or loss. For that reason, evaluating one's policy could expose if financial support is available for this hassle.
5. Mobile Key Replacement Services
With the introduction of innovation, mobile locksmith professional services can concern your area to offer key replacement. They might offer:
Convenience: No need to tow the vehicle or leave home.Quick Service: Many can cut and set new keys on-site.Preventive Measures to Avoid Lost Car Keys
Taking several basic preventative actions can assist decrease the threat of losing car type in the future:

Designate a Specific Spot: Establish a habit of placing keys in the same location whenever.

Keychain Tracking Devices: Utilize Bluetooth trackers, such as Tile or Apple AirTags, which can help in locating lost keys.

Spare Copies: Have at least one spare key easily accessible, either with relied on family members or stored securely.
FAQs about Lost Car Keys Replacement1. How much does it usually cost to replace lost car keys?
The expense of replacing lost car keys can vary commonly based on the type of key and where you have it replaced. Basic keys can vary from ₤ 5 to ₤ 30, while clever keys can cost upwards of ₤ 150 to ₤ 500.
2. Can I replace my lost car key without a spare?
Yes, you can replace a lost car key without a spare. An expert locksmith or car dealership can develop a new key by accessing your vehicle's lock or utilizing the vehicle identification number (VIN).
3. The length of time does it require to replace lost car keys?
Replacement times can differ by technique. A locksmith professional may require simply 15-- 30 minutes, while car keys replace dealerships could take longer, especially if they require to buy specific keys.
4. Are there any legal factors to consider if I lost my car keys?
No specific legal concerns arise from losing keys. However, if somebody discovers your lost keys, they could possibly access your car, requiring cautious practices regarding personal security.
5. What if my keys are taken?
If your keys are taken, it's vital to take immediate action. Besides changing your keys, think about altering your locks or utilizing a locksmith to reprogram your transponder keys to avoid unauthorized gain access to.
